Transaction 17a3abd423ab20961916dc378950bb5e08204849b955022605834febc89ad43e
1 Input
2 Outputs
- 17a3abd423ab20961916dc378950bb5e08204849b955022605834febc89ad43e:0
- 17a3abd423ab20961916dc378950bb5e08204849b955022605834febc89ad43e:1
value 146100
address 12CwxoxJB34kHzBf8GkzPJtGdbgrSsxhh7
value 1020000
address 1FWnZFLkbXiNAxpX6JaMi6zgH5nL7ytBRt